Comprendre le rôle des fichiers de configuration

Les fichiers de configuration sont essentiels dans la gestion des serveurs web, notamment pour des solutions comme Apache ou Nginx. Ils permettent de définir les directives du serveur, d’optimiser la performance et de sécuriser les applications web. Si vous vous demandez comment trouver le fichier de configuration Apache, sachez que cela dépend de votre installation spécifique. En général, ces fichiers sont situés dans des répertoires tels que /etc/httpd/ ou /etc/apache2/ selon la plateforme.

Apache vs Nginx : Pourquoi choisir l’un ou l’autre ?

Le choix entre Apache et Nginx peut avoir un impact considérable sur la performance de votre site web. Apache est reconnu pour sa flexibilité et son support étendu pour des modules. D’un autre côté, Nginx est souvent préféré pour sa capacité à gérer de nombreuses connexions simultanées avec moins de ressources. Pour en savoir plus sur les différences entre ces serveurs, vous pouvez consulter cette page : Pourquoi utiliser Nginx ou Apache ?

Le fichier .htaccess et ses avantages

Le fichier .htaccess est un fichier de configuration utilisé par les serveurs Apache qui permet de contrôler certaines fonctionnalités à un niveau très local. Les configurations incluent la redirection, la protection par mot de passe, l’optimisation pour le référencement, et bien plus encore. Grâce à htaccess, vous pouvez gérer des aspects critiques de votre site sans avoir à toucher à la configuration globale du serveur. Pour en savoir plus sur les bénéfices de ce fichier, visitez Les avantages du .htaccess.

Comment optimiser votre fichier .htaccess ?

Pour une utilisation efficace de votre fichier .htaccess, il est crucial de suivre certaines meilleures pratiques. Par exemple, l’optimisation du caching peut considérablement accroître la vitesse de chargement de votre site. Vous pouvez apprendre à faire du caching avec un serveur web en consultant ce lien : Comment faire du caching avec un serveur web.

Les erreurs courantes et leur résolution

Lorsque vous configurer un serveur web, il est courant de rencontrer des erreurs comme le fameux code de statut HTTP 500. Cette erreur peut survenir pour diverses raisons, notamment une configuration erronée dans votre fichier .htaccess ou une mauvaise permission sur les fichiers. Pour en savoir plus sur ce code et comment résoudre ce problème, visitez Qu’est-ce que le code de statut HTTP 500 ?

Comment désactiver les réactions sur Facebook ?

Dans un contexte de gestion des interactions sur les réseaux sociaux, il peut arriver que vous souhaitiez désactiver les réactions sur une publication Facebook. Cela peut limiter les retours indésirables et recentrer l’attention sur le contenu que vous proposez.

Configurer un serveur web pour le référencement

Le référencement est un aspect fondamental pour augmenter la visibilité de votre site. Une bonne configuration d’Apache ou de Nginx peut favoriser le SEO grâce à des URL bien construites, un caching efficace et une gestion des redirections appropriée. Pour des conseils pratiques sur l’optimisation de votre serveur pour le référencement, consultez Référencement et htaccess.

Les meilleurs conseils pour une configuration réussie

Pour garantir le bon fonctionnement de votre serveur, il est essentiel de mieux comprendre certains paramètres. Des fichiers comme htaccess jouent un rôle clé, car ils peuvent influencer directement la performance de votre site. Plus de détails sur l’utilisation de .htaccess sont disponibles ici : Qu’est-ce que le fichier .htaccess ?

Conclusion partielle

En configurant correctement votre serveur web, en utilisant des fichiers de configuration adéquats et en optimisant votre .htaccess, vous pouvez améliorer considérablement la performance et la sécurité de votre site. Le respect de ces bonnes pratiques est essentiel pour offrir une expérience utilisateur optimale et pour se démarquer dans le paysage numérique compétitif actuel.

FAQ sur le fichier de configuration .htaccess

Qu’est-ce qu’un fichier de configuration .htaccess ?
Le fichier .htaccess est un fichier de configuration utilisé par le serveur web Apache pour gérer des paramètres spécifiques au niveau d’un répertoire.
À quoi sert le fichier .htaccess ?
Il sert à définir des règles de gestion pour un site web, permettant de contrôler divers aspects tels que la redirection de pages, la protection par mot de passe, et bien plus encore, sans nécessiter une modification des fichiers de configuration principaux du serveur.
Comment créer un fichier .htaccess ?
Pour créer un fichier .htaccess, il suffit de créer un fichier texte vide et de le nommer .htaccess. Ce fichier doit être placé dans le répertoire souhaité sur le serveur.
Où doit-on placer le fichier .htaccess ?
Il doit être placé dans le répertoire pour lequel vous souhaitez appliquer les directives de configuration. Les directives définies dans ce fichier s’appliqueront à ce répertoire et à ses sous-répertoires.
Est-il possible de modifier le fichier .htaccess ?
Oui, vous pouvez modifier le fichier .htaccess pour ajuster les configurations de votre serveur web à tout moment, à condition d’avoir les droits d’administration nécessaires.
Quels types de configurations peut-on faire avec .htaccess ?
Avec .htaccess, vous pouvez configurer des redirections d’URL, protéger des répertoires, définir des règles de réécriture d’URL, gérer le cache, et optimiser la sécurité de votre site, entre autres.
Comment savoir si le fichier .htaccess est pris en compte ?
Vous pouvez effectuer un test en ajoutant une directive simple, comme une redirection, et en vérifiant si le comportement du site change en conséquence.
Y a-t-il des risques à utiliser .htaccess ?
Il est crucial d’utiliser le fichier .htaccess avec prudence, car des erreurs de configuration peuvent entraîner des erreurs d’accès ou des comportements indésirables de votre site web.
Le fichier .htaccess affecte-t-il la performance du site ?
Oui, un fichier .htaccess mal configuré peut affecter négativement la performance du site, car le serveur doit le lire à chaque requête effectuée sur le répertoire.

A Propos de l'Auteur

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*